Regarding conert the object to XML file
Hi all
i want to convert the object to XML file in my application.plz give me the sample code
Thanks in advance
Or you could make your object JavaBean compliant and save it using XMLEncoder and reload it by using XMLDecoder.
To be JavaBean compliant you basically need a no arg constructor and getters and setters for all fields you want to keep.
Aye,
Jim
Similar Messages
-
Create the original prov.xml file for Provisioning Toolkit Enterprise?
How do you create the original prov.xml file to be used with Provisioning Toolkit Enterprise? This is for use to resovle the issue with Creative Cloud Enterprise deployments serialization breaking during imaging. Several people indicated to try and reserialize with PTE.
Hi msdavidson,
Please follow this KB article for Adobe Provisioning Toolkit.
http://helpx.adobe.com/creative-cloud/packager/provisioning-toolkit-enterprise.html
Hope it answers your query.
Regards,
Abhijit -
Dynamically create Value Objects from XML file
Hi
I want to create a value object from Xml file dynamically,like in the xml file i have the name of the variable and the datatype of the variable.is it possible do that,if so how.Read about apache's Digester tool. This is part of the Jakartha project. This tool helps in creating java objects from the XML files. I am not sure, if that is what u r looking for.
-
Create file object from xml file in different package
I have my java class which is in a package...edu.xx.proj
It contains the following
File f = new File("formats.xml");
My xml file is in the package edu.xx.proj.xml
How do I get the file object for my xml file?
Ultimately I want that once the jar is shipped .. The path of xml file shld be independent of my OS path... it can only lookup the package path..
I will really appreciate it if someone can throw some input as to how to resolve this issue..
Thank youI have my java class which is in a
package...edu.xx.proj
It contains the following
File f = new File("formats.xml");
My xml file is in the package edu.xx.proj.xml
How do I get the file object for my xml file?
Ultimately I want that once the jar is shipped .. The
path of xml file shld be independent of my OS path...
it can only lookup the package path..
I will really appreciate it if someone can throw some
input as to how to resolve this issue..
Thank you
InputStream inputStream = getClass().getResourceAsStream("xml/formats.xml");
/* OR */
URL url = getClass().getResource("xml/formats.xml");hth -
How is the Login-validation.xml file is called when we do the validation i
Hi ^^,
please forgive me if I am a big long while explaining.
when you are using the struts 2.0 the web.xml has a welcome-file-list. I have put index.html in that list so it pulls up first.
It has the following tag
<ul>
<li><a href="roseindia/showLoginClientSideValidation.action">Login Application (Client Side Validation)</a></li>
</ul>so this maps to struts.xml which contains the showLoginClientSideValidation.action tag
<action name="showLoginClientSideValidation">
<result>/pages/loginClientSideValidation.jsp</result>
</action>
<action name="doLoginClientSideValidation" class="net.roseindia.Login">
<result name="input">/pages/loginClientSideValidation.jsp</result>
<result name="error">/pages/loginClientSideValidation.jsp</result>
<result>/pages/Loginsuccess.jsp</result>
</action>
this displays the jsp "loginClientSideValidation.jsp"
once you enter the details in the jsp and click submit the control goes to Login.java file as per the mapping in struts.xml given above
This is just a simple java file which contains the execute() method. This method returns success or error.
If success is returned then the Loginsuccess.jsp is invoked
If error is returned then the loginClientSideValidation.jsp is invoked
Well so far so good
I have also understood that to use client side validation you use validate = "true" in loginClientSideValidation.jsp
However what I am not able to understand is how the Login-validation.xml file is being invoked
Any help would be highly appreciated.
thanks and regards,Hi ^^^,
i found something interesting that I want to share
Validation rules are handled by validators, which must be registered with the ValidatorFactory (using the registerValidator method). The simplest way to do so is to add a file name validators.xml in the root of the classpath (/WEB-INF/classes) that declares all the validators you intend to use.
validators.xml if being defined should be available in the classpath. However this is not necessary, if no custom validator is needed. Webwork will automatically picked up a predefined sets of validators defined in com/opensymphony/xwork/validator/validators/default.xml packaged together in xwork jar file that comes with webwork distribution.
So this is clear that the validators are defined in validators.xml or default.xml
What is still not clear is how is the Login-validation.xml being called by jsp page to do verification and then linking to validators.xml to apply the rules.
However people have been telling me that ----" Struts 2.0 have inbuilt functionalities to validate the Parameters" and that i need to
"Define configuration file *-validation.xml or use annotations
i) className-validation.xml
ii) place this file in the directory where .class file is placed example.Login should have Login-validation.xml
Do you all think is this sufficient for an answer or should my search go on?
thanks and regards,
Prashant
Edited by: pksingh79 on Sep 13, 2008 10:08 AM -
How to send the dynamically generated XML file to other site for further processing?
I have a question regarding exchanging data between two systems
using XSQL servlet. The situation is descrbed as the follows:
Assume that we have a simple XSQL page named "emp.xsql"
<?xml version="1.0"?>
<?-- XSQL page file "emp.xsql" -->
<xsql:query xmlns:xsql="urn:oracle-xsql" connection="demo" >
SELECT * FROM EMP
</xsql:query>
and we can access it through the HTTP request likes
http://web_server_name/xsql/emp.xsql.
Usually we will the returned dynamic XML file and show it on the
screen. Now the problem is that we don't want to show the
generated XML file on the calling screen. Instead, we want to
send the generated XML file to other website for further
processing, say, using JSP or ASP likes
http://other_web_server_name/XMLProcessing.jsp?.....
How can it be implemented using XSQL servlet?
Any hint and outline of the solution is appreciated.
ThanksIke,
Do you have a sample. I am searched so much in this forum for samples. I looked on SAX Parser. I did not find any samples.
Please help me.
Thank you for your posting.
Padma. -
The Managed Bean in the faces-config.xml File
I am still very new to JSF. I am confused about the managed bean.
For example, I have a button in my web page. A click on this button invokes an action; say, ListAction.java.
In this ListAction class, I instantiate a business delegate; say, ListPersonnel.java and call a method in this business delegate to return an ArrayList: personnel. Of course, this business delegate goes through facade, DAO, etc. to populate the ArrayList. This ArrayList is a collecation of a JavaBean called PersonnelBean that gets and sets a number of personnel information; such as ssn, name, etc.
Upon this ArrayList is successfully populated and received by the ListAction class, I am going to display a web page with a table. In JSF, it is <h:dataTable ...>.
My questions are regarding the managed bean in the faces-config.xml file.
1. Which one is my <managed-bean-class>? packageName.ListAction? or packageName.PersonnelBean? or something else?
2. What should be my <managed-bean-name>? I guess that I can give a name I like. Is it right? What about xyz?
3. Then, how do I specify the "value" attribute of my <h:dataTable ...> tag when I display a web page to show the data table? Is it correct to specify value="#{xyz.personnel}"? What is the correct specification if it is wrong?
4. I guess that I can give any name to the "var" attribute in the <h:dataTable ...> tag. Is it right?1. Which one is my <managed-bean-class>?
packageName.ListAction? or
packageName.PersonnelBean? or something else?ListAction
2. What should be my <managed-bean-name>? I guess
that I can give a name I like. Is it right? What
about xyz?Anything you like. xyz is OK.
3. Then, how do I specify the "value" attribute of my
<h:dataTable ...> tag when I display a web page to
show the data table? Is it correct to specify
value="#{xyz.personnel}"? What is the correct
specification if it is wrong?xyz.personnel is OK assuming that ListAction class has a public
method getPersonnel() which returns the ArrayList of PersonnellBeans.
4. I guess that I can give any name to the "var"
attribute in the <h:dataTable ...> tag. Is it right?Yes, you can give any name you like. -
How to test or view data if the source is XML files..?
Hi,
I just got a doubt..
How can we test or view data from BI Admintool if the source is XML files.
If it is database we can perform "Update Row Count" or "view data" from physical layer.
I am just going through the "sample sales" example and could not find the option to test
connectivity with xml file..(I can see the directory which points to samplesales and xml files..
but how can I view those data in BI admintool)..
Help would be appreciable..
Thanks and Regards,
Sri.Hi Sri,
Yes, this option is not available for XML and multidimensional sources. Check "Show row count in physical view" in Table 2-1 documented here ,
http://docs.oracle.com/cd/E21764_01/bi.1111/e10540/planning.htm#BABEFIHE
Rgds,
Dpka -
Serializing Java Objects to XML files
Hi,
We looking for SAP library which can serialize Java Objects into XML files.
Can you point us were to find it ?
We have found such open source library called "XStream" at the following link
http://www.xml.com/pub/a/2004/08/18/xstream.html
Is it allowed to use that library inside SAP released software ?
Thanks
OritHow about https://www.sdn.sap.com/irj/sdn/go/portal/prtroot/docs/webcontent/uuid/83f6d2fb-0c01-0010-a2ba-a2ec94ba08f4 [original link is broken] [original link is broken]? Depends on your use cases...
Both are supported in SAP NW CE 7.1.
HTH!
-- Vladimir -
I am getting the following waring in the struts-config.xml file
I am getting the following waring in the struts-config.xml file
Warning(3,16): <Line 3, Column 16>: XML-24538: (Error) Can not find definition for element 'struts-config'
Warning: Invalid value for property "property" on component "property": Another set-property element for this property already exists. Invalid value for property "property" on component "property":
Another set-property element for this property already exists. Invalid value for property "property" on component "property":
and the line 3 in the file is the tag <struts-config>
has anyone encountered this problem or is there is solution to eliminate the warning, i have validated the xml file wihich is good, i have validated against DTD, which is also good.
Thanks in advance
VictorHi Lee,
I am working on Oracle ADF 10.1.2 and getting the same problem. The lines in my struts-config.xml are as below:
<action path="/unitsView" className="oracle.adf.controller.struts.actions.DataActionMapping" type="view.UnitsViewAction" name="DataForm" parameter="/unitsView.uix" unknown="false">
<set-property property="modelReference" value="unitsViewUIModel"/>
<forward name="unitsEditLink" path="/unitsEdit.do"/>
</action>
<action path="/unitsView" className="oracle.adf.controller.struts.actions.DataActionMapping" type="view.UnitsViewAction" name="DataForm" parameter="/unitsView.uix" unknown="false">
<set-property property="modelReference" value="unitsViewUIModel"/>
<forward name="unitsCreateLink" path="/unitsCreate.do"/>
</action>
I have two lines with [action path="/unitsView"]. The reason why is that I want the user to go to the form create screen for the create button and form edit screen for the edit button. If this does not work, it seems to mean that only a single screen can be used for create/edit functions. However, the ADF editor diagram looks perfectly to point to create.uix and edit.uix respectively.
Please shed some light.
Thanks,
Regards,
Michael -
Converting Document object into XML file
I was wondering how to convert a document object to XML file? I have read the documentation about document and Node but nothing explains the procedure of the conversion. Ive been told that it can be done, but not sure how. I have converted an XML file into Document by parsing DocumentBuilder. Just not sure how to do the reverse. Any help appreciated.
TransformerFactory tf = TransformerFactory.newInstance();
Transformer trans = tf.newTransformer();
trans.transform(new DOMSource(yourDOMsRootNode), new StreamResult(new FileOutputStream(yourFileName)));or something a lot like that. -
Dumping the data to XML file (Event driven )
Hi ,
Can anybody help me on this requirement .
Whenever there is an updation or change in the HR Master data like insertion of new personnel number or deletion of personnel number then I need to dump the data to XML file . That means I need to make it event driven.
Will it be possible programmatically ?
Please give me your inputs.
Best Regards
Bhagat.Hi Bhagat,
isn't it possible to use change pointers for this?
Then in partner profile use an XML file port and it should be done!
Probably this blog could help you:
<a href="/people/stefan.grube/blog/2006/09/18/collecting-idocs-without-using-bpm">Collecting IDocs without using BPM</a>, have a look at the part where it explains how to write Idoc as XML.
Hope it helps,
Kind Regards,
Sergio -
Downloading the data to XML file (Event driven )
Hi ,
Whenever there is any change or updation in HR master data i need to download the data to XML file. I have written a program to download the data to XML file but i need to trigger this program only when there is a change in HR master data.
Could somebody tell me how to go about this. Reward points are assured.
Best Regards
Bhagat.Hi Bhagat,
isn't it possible to use change pointers for this?
Then in partner profile use an XML file port and it should be done!
Probably this blog could help you:
<a href="/people/stefan.grube/blog/2006/09/18/collecting-idocs-without-using-bpm">Collecting IDocs without using BPM</a>, have a look at the part where it explains how to write Idoc as XML.
Hope it helps,
Kind Regards,
Sergio -
Conversion of DOM object to XML file
Hi
Is there a direct method for conversion of a Document object to xml file? My code is like this
Transformer aTransformer = tranFactory.newTransformer();
System.out.println("Tansformers :"+aTransformer);
aTransformer.setOutputProperty(OutputKeys.INDENT, "yes");
DOMSource src = new DOMSource(resultDocument);
System.out.println("src :"+src);
Result dest = new StreamResult(new FileOutputStream(new File(filepath)));
System.out.println("desc :"+dest);
aTransformer.transform(src, dest);
but the line DOMSource src = new DOMSource(resultDocument);
is giving me an error like "undefined constrctor" . what must be the problem?
ThanksDOMSource src = new DOMSource(resultDocument);
resultDocument should be of type org.w3c.Node -
Create the missing server.xml files yourself
Paula and I created the missing server.xml files ourselves. The script is at the bottom of the post.
We badly needed the missing server.xml files to work on the customizations and Oracle was unable to solve this problem.
"I checked on our Automated Release Updates System found that we dont have server.xml that includes PosDelivSchedVO. This confirms that there is no patch available at present to provide you with this file.
As this is not related to coding issue,Support will not be able to log a bug with Development. You may log an Enhancement Request via Metalink, so that Development would review your requirement and if feasible would include this file at the time of future releases"
#!/bin/sh
# This script is used to generate the missing server.xml files for $JAVA_TOP/oracle/apps/pos
# Usage: server.sh
# Note: This script has many hardcoded codes and it may generate the wrong server.xml.
# The manual fixes to the generated server.xml may be need.
# Check the codes before you use it.
# It's possible to write a generic version of this script to deal with more issues, like
# 1. dealing with the Oracle apps patches applied
# 2. only generates the missing server.xml files automatically
# 3. can specify the module, like pos or po ..., to generate server.xml.
# 4. including only the OA Framework objects used.
# 5. correctly generate the right "encoding"
# Luke Chi
APP=pos
PKG_HEAD=oracle.apps.$APP
PKG_TAIL=server
SERVER_FILENAME=server_1.xml
cd $JAVA_TOP/oracle/apps/$APP
# for SUB_DIR in asn isp lov product rcv sbd ship administration changeorder jar planning profile registration schema servic
es suppreg
for SUB_DIR in asn lov product rcv ship administration planning profile schema services suppreg
do
echo $SUB_DIR
cd $SUB_DIR/server
PKG=$PKG_HEAD.$SUB_DIR.$PKG_TAIL
cat << EOF > $SERVER_FILENAME
<?xml version="1.0" encoding='WINDOWS-1252'?>
<!DOCTYPE JboPackage SYSTEM "jbo_03_01.dtd">
<!-- \$Header: server.xml 115.11 2003/03/25 22:31:14 luke ship $ -->
<JboPackage
Name="server"
SeparateXMLFiles="true"
EOF
echo " PackageName=\"$PKG\" >" >> $SERVER_FILENAME
ls *.xml | grep -v server*.xml | while read FILE
do
BASENAME=`basename $FILE .xml`
cat << EOF >> $SERVER_FILENAME
<Containee
Name="$BASENAME"
FullName="$PKG.$BASENAME"
EOF
for TYPE in AM EO VL VO AO
do
BASENAME_2=`basename $BASENAME $TYPE`
if [ $BASENAME_2 != $BASENAME ]; then
case $TYPE in
AM) echo " ObjectType=\"AppModule\" >" >> $SERVER_FILENAME ;;
EO) echo " ObjectType=\"Entity\" >" >> $SERVER_FILENAME ;;
VL) echo " ObjectType=\"ViewLink\" >" >> $SERVER_FILENAME ;;
VO) echo " ObjectType=\"ViewObject\" >" >> $SERVER_FILENAME ;;
AO) echo " ObjectType=\"Association\" >" >> $SERVER_FILENAME ;;
CO) echo " ObjectType=\"Luke_CO\" >" >> $SERVER_FILENAME ;;
*) echo " ObjectType=\"Luke_UNKNOWN\" >" >> $SERVER_FILENAME ;;
esac
break
fi
done
echo " </Containee>" >> $SERVER_FILENAME
done
echo "</JboPackage>" >> $SERVER_FILENAME
grep Luke $SERVER_FILENAME
if [ $? -eq 0 ]; then
mv $SERVER_FILENAME server_error.xml
fi
pwd
cd ../..
doneWe loaded the Oracle seeded BC4J components from mid-tier file system to jdev OA Framework using the server.xml files generated by our Unix script attached in the privious posting above. We ,then did the customizations and successfully deployed them to our test Oracle apps.
Maybe you are looking for
-
How to provide input help for a variant
Hi, I have a parameter on the selection screen. P_layout like disvariant-variant value check. How do I provide input help for this parameter and also how do i check wheather the input entered is correct or not.
-
How do I get refund of a tv season in my itune. I want it removed and refunded due to no closed caption on it.
-
Whatsapp is not work for last seen timestamp
why dont work my whatsapp for last seen timestamp i try turn on but still not work because could not connect service please later again
-
Can't import music using mediasou
Zen touch 20gb MTP firmware (a massi've mistake) I can't transfer anything using Mediasource, it tells me what is on my player but everytime I try to imports tracks it gets to the pending stage and will go no further. I can use notmad explorer, but t
-
Problem in flushing an Object - ObjectOutputzStream
Hi I have the following code, which writes a table data into a file. FileOutputStream outFile = new FileOutputStream(fileName); ObjectOutputStream out = new ObjectOutputStream(outFile); while(rs.next()) ArrayList a = new ArrayList(); a.add(rs.getObje